World of Warcraft's highly anticipated housing system is slated for a 2025 release, with Blizzard unveiling initial details. The developers assure players that homes will be accessible to everyone, regardless of subscription status, and without complicated prerequisites, exorbitant costs, or lotteries. This feature is set to debut with the Midnight expansion.
Initially, players can select a plot in one of two regions: Alliance players in a zone blending Elwynn Forest with elements from Westfall and Duskwood, or Horde players in a zone combining Durotar with aspects of Azshara and the Durotar coastline.
Each region will be subdivided into districts, each accommodating approximately 50 homes. Players can choose to reside in open areas or establish private communities with friends and guild members. A vast array of customization options is promised, with most items obtainable in-game, and some available through the in-game shop.
Blizzard underscores three core principles guiding the housing system: extensive customization, robust social interaction, and enduring longevity. Further details are promised in the future, and player feedback is currently being sought.
